Duties and Responsibilities:

·       Collaborate with subject matter experts to understand data requirements and automate reporting processes and deliverables.

·       Collaborate with corporate data teams to develop and maintain reporting logic using code in our corporate data platform (Databricks).

·       Visualize curated datasets in tools such as PowerBI or Spotfire, moving away from Excel-based reporting.

·       Create both standardized reports and flexible ad-hoc reporting options to meet diverse analytical needs.

·       Ensure the deliverables comply with the company reporting standards and can easily be presented in various formats (PDF, PPT, etc.).

·       Train others to independently manage and maintain reporting solutions, fostering skill development for sustainable future use.

·       Engage in continual improvement of financial and operational data analysis, exploring innovative tools and methods for advanced reporting.

Requirements and Qualifications: 

·       Bachelor’s degree or higher in Data Science, Computer Science, Finance, Economics

·       Minimum 8 years of experience in data science, analytics, with a focus on automation

·       Experience working with cloud data platforms such as Databricks

·       Experience working with Git and related tools (Gitlab, Github)

·       Programming experience in SQL and R or Python

·       Strong analytical skills with the ability to handle large data sets, calculate KPIs, and produce actionable insights

·       Experience with data visualization tools such as Power BI or Spotfire

·       Excellent communication and mentoring skills, with the ability to empower non-expert users.
